"The Grand Hyatt is very well located, has amazing views with floor to ceiling windows. The staff were amazing and very tentative to provide help and support when needed. The rooms were spacious and very well decorated. Although the pool area was very inviting and the gym offered all that you needed including a sauna. A BIG negative is smoking is still allowed (almost encouraged with all the ashtrays everywhere) throughout the pool area. This was made worse by having the entrance designed for people to smoke, so when going to the pool or sauna you would need to walk a gauntlet of smokers - not pleasant at all. The pool was also in need of a good clean, did not make doing laps refreshing at all."

Jutting into busy Victoria Harbour, this modern facility looks like a winged creature ready to take flight. It hosts over five million event visitors annually.
During your trip to Hong Kong Island, you can find the perfect gifts to bring home at Wan Chai Road. Stroll along the waterfront in this vibrant area, or check out its top-notch restaurants.
Peruse a gilded sculpture of the national flower of Hong Kong, watch a daily flag-raising ceremony and gaze over Victoria Harbour toward the Kowloon skyline.

What can I see and do near Immigration Tower?
You might want to spend some time browsing the exhibits at Wan Chai Livelihood Museum, Hong Kong Museum of Art, or Hong Kong Science Museum. Queen's Road East, Tsim Sha Tsui Clock Tower, and 1881 Heritage are some of the notable landmarks to see in the area. You can catch a show at Hong Kong Cultural Centre, Yau Ma Tei Theatre, and City Hall Concert Hall.
